diff options
-rw-r--r-- | dev-db/lmdb/ChangeLog | 7 | ||||
-rw-r--r-- | dev-db/lmdb/Manifest | 30 | ||||
-rw-r--r-- | dev-db/lmdb/lmdb-0.9.11.ebuild | 52 |
3 files changed, 74 insertions, 15 deletions
diff --git a/dev-db/lmdb/ChangeLog b/dev-db/lmdb/ChangeLog index 26e69a0d0423..85b1b01dfbe3 100644 --- a/dev-db/lmdb/ChangeLog +++ b/dev-db/lmdb/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for dev-db/lmdb #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-db/lmdb/ChangeLog,v 1.2 2014/01/18 13:47:38 eras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-db/lmdb/ChangeLog,v 1.3 2014/01/18 14:09:31 eras Exp $ + +*lmdb-0.9.11 (18 Jan 2014) + + 18 Jan 2014; Eray Aslan <eras@gentoo.org> +lmdb-0.9.11.ebuild: + Version bump 18 Jan 2014; Eray Aslan <eras@gentoo.org> lmdb-0.9.10.ebuild: Fix whitespace diff --git a/dev-db/lmdb/Manifest b/dev-db/lmdb/Manifest index 4cba6fd8542f..92ac541236f2 100644 --- a/dev-db/lmdb/Manifest +++ b/dev-db/lmdb/Manifest @@ -1,24 +1,26 @@ -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A256 +DIST lmtp-0.9.11.tar.gz 114646 SHA256 c1235660f081c5bd6e14b9e4a84ef36c490de34ff09c015519c3f384fd47a0da SHA512 b34362a6c46e7cbb3e8fa7d2c9dc224609f5d661af03eaa0a84ce0ff500611f863bc41e3fdb139e20dfbffcc2a14a2c769eaf060994dffb60470a0bc5a73507a WHIRLPOOL 604c905efc643d977511bd465fbc0d75fbd053163d52d6c167acebc896baaaa9468bd1fdd1a397579ffcb38332eca383611b233cdf5a77e7c2f59cd6773a17cb DIST openldap-2.4.38.tgz 5506085 SHA256 88209a3599ec5d9354fc09bbe29b99db1ffa1b612127c06bad0c5265d0b31fd1 SHA512 df7b6b2b84102ba996f84575396c7505ada851b5f09841fd821d34fd8d62580f85ecc655e2cd3965730b44d6919d64864f56b23791f38b411d142d345f250666 WHIRLPOOL bb6a19b353f9dcde07afe78052ce9d5db5a2aaa09236b69d22da0879e74c4de8587312bad66939702db30af779f7ee9720ad792b73d225f004a1a90d80a6fed1 EBUILD lmdb-0.9.10.ebuild 1259 SHA256 caffe3e31ac45ab968f9f4da10e90cb5eb5493149b8906ed0ac4762b4340dc99 SHA512 052f273eafc4fd92dc85188ba69486c72af9a4de4b55de204a1b3b82c5c08f0226e8093d065e965bb9f37eb3ef978d7c0aa2752b1181868dab8a6fc32ab38b0d WHIRLPOOL 8266177cbecd001dae4598f85f30e838a2281b19ca88be826b18a39d615ab1415720780e0adcac5967ae1519f82a2f3fc790a80c6a2216c52ce29710942ae049 -MISC ChangeLog 400 SHA256 d051dfbd0b30e29a5870453f54b76e23ae0eb3fae1e1171dc8883b0952ff016a SHA512 4cc0e143b3bbd272618634d1cedbf32b0a633e9fc2da38a70ef9cd9e43baba795096d1c578997c10948e9a1c885007d972b4e2f6ed48a8d02cd800b2c0af0f11 WHIRLPOOL 74a00500aff425baad8da64a7b0f1427336b27e6f9e5ba5f56a67c6c38ea3db0dc7cf7c4806e567fb1666d8de60635e318224bb5a55e667448375f13297052ff +EBUILD lmdb-0.9.11.ebuild 1279 SHA256 97fefd62c64e5f593e9780754d751bd41f9465f5d6ecc24d609cdc29c53c9e95 SHA512 841b542e76e837cf1265b0f9d7cc058837a9c2061d207116f16a7f7dcc5db673c82f77df7272636fa1a3747df9f0e9f5071e13bbb5140ce4c7f781ba80f178be WHIRLPOOL ed0f15f1061d7f53ac33c76e5c5e879db60a0963cb390670f35b2e19e30d36172dfd85a258484bc7a74ccb42cbb1f8710f207cef702ad51a3c9cbe4b85329eb5 +MISC ChangeLog 509 SHA256 c36f7fd9a782183b099b381e4c7b262f4f373e09d20482d5fa42ba5f6ddfee6f SHA512 11cb264082f81cf49a77e828458312e6e4acb088baace9bd308fd79d36cc4d9c58c27a034d227e7564e453a8485f82399d5a4f7d4fca325dbc015deabf7f858c WHIRLPOOL 80b1a84f35564f193c5159ed84ae07139d9f6637a0c8d5616c1b2e19cc5db8a3ba5210e4237857258bc0130a9ad8b4bb085fa5dbedd2e8ce5987a04710951918 MISC metadata.xml 330 SHA256 4a710ecb699038a95fcdbd49933b058bae7c3e3300d91032dace41814f30b2a2 SHA512 ea31699c80edd682f3c1c1d5b818dce5b0c52a3542a22e00875059a258f226ef9508eaba5e5b0285d5efa861ca99981f74e905335c1ddc1498ff70cb0617f1d3 WHIRLPOOL 4588edcd0dc5269c165f156299cadf05a6ef92bf6bfdd2ec8e8d9bf7b27f7cabb10d32149df8da861ce17b6a75dfa0842fa3f48a349179a66ca6fdd18d224e3d -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(GNU/Linux) -iQIcBAEBCAAGBQJS2oX7AAoJEHfx8XVYajsfh/kP+gOaWBeYt6ua61nTyfvh2Gqh -lgLVkq+j4fUPYxPIzZHOTwnDDXP5bnf4475NT9QwKAcbx1kzM3nzPmraYhIKcd14 -2PKSthttoQ+M90vC/Z0s406jkgHVVhQs4LdcN0OYhpdgV2aLH4bij98grOxrQCvW -dh65fxvX9YB6XNSma/2f9gcfq5NICTpVXTHUmfB1gVePTivrqvy/FBMxOD54LHrx -pF7EsMbXB/zNBPpBjQFT+l6H1uIxCr4E9j2AwXBsaczriSF3TezkljkcF23kPDb5 -hnjbX543OcYHrDZ1yeSgNrkvVHG+qHW3c8iUxBAY+HZX7cuC0Rk6pw3u/KHfLKzl -VmmVPLOXPzSLtBr1M8gU/jOF/rOBzdLLVypTl/YvtMYvGFqruZv2xu4jin6slQhZ -eIuXPJ+CgPionq2qZEb13M/y/APWsxrNfuYxRAFT8Z67vA9otlAgChkl8YIyUSCO -StRQPEl6E6f7j2cVsKSKgKQqFrmQ+hZEkWUhNJaaawuIXsPoAqWJO9NEaJ2tP9ZH -qTqrL7WSIdIqmFgMiZDwanpBcyyutedzQtfR+sCTJJ5AmZ1vVeIbAxS//uxZr8RI -YyQmta490Gr8If6wnQVNXtD2CiiLhkEfoxhuQySBCt3eMsM2DvR6rTBh46dYBRUl -v1xgA1LY7z6bFdgTXNMh -=Q63Q +iQIcBAEBCAAGBQJS2oscAAoJEHfx8XVYajsfqL4QAJ21oKdY5VG/UOg7QbEelUNO +tvkCJ60FugGoImxaOpTYCU60qwgvFBtL8K8uvayZlm8NDdhHYIHyTunRbaQdOet2 +h0p7RX5NMqrtKGhgZTjQDQ8aX9vVn57t0ySCyWkzQ90EsScknER5p+elv+5HjZJP +abT55CPfYq5Ij36fd4S0/2noHR+KAHoVUn9EUj6DmMG9jOJQsAkfgK5RMBj/Nt9v +0ryLXlVegDaI49ndrK8PIXkn6plc/FNn3cDss/Nhzbgmd4zoKM0RLbRvNter0z4L +7KiPYIoNZ1AyweH5TNqKPmdjZkmKp0IahgKYqAipsxyiuh4xSB/djLLAdr/A4asY +AWLo0XZr0jnxG0Ly8FaP33rCHifiWf9pCUo7xr0X/QnD37iP/kK6dgMtbEBxhgHz +h/+1kbRyqwt769ucqwLl1Cy0PjXPLkB6s97AFnBUkObv2hi3+HwvYXiZI/oYpta5 +cI5OYxPMvIY9gLg9li3/ieQorIzi8AFiIQXTba3ciQUaS4CuXLL9khOdIiswR6Lm +fSFB/7z36XssSHY/o65QOfbox2y7+TOVG2LhmQdaSXTUgwHR11k1TLSRzCLoZ7Ns +snOincLwjIYIgIvYC24Wkmg8e/Ra6HJ5x+vbyhEluEBuz7pTWArMb7xGJ8FmsmJl +2RR/xcT8JNbU7Bpos8Rk +=Cfuc -----END PGP SIGNATURE----- diff --git a/dev-db/lmdb/lmdb-0.9.11.ebuild b/dev-db/lmdb/lmdb-0.9.11.ebuild new file mode 100644 index 000000000000..4ee00a528991 --- /dev/null +++ b/dev-db/lmdb/lmdb-0.9.11.ebuild @@ -0,0 +1,52 @@ +# Copyright 1999-2014 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-db/lmdb/lmdb-0.9.11.ebuild,v 1.1 2014/01/18 14:09:31 eras Exp $ + +EAPI=5 +inherit toolchain-funcs + +OPENLDAP_VERSION="2.4.38" + +DESCRIPTION="An ultra-fast, ultra-compact key-value embedded data store" +HOMEPAGE="http://symas.com/mdb/" +SRC_URI="https://gitorious.org/mdb/mdb/archive/aa3463ec7c5e979420b13c8f37caa377ed2c1cf1.tar.gz + -> lmtp-0.9.11.tar.gz" + +LICENSE="OPENLDAP"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="static-libs" + +DEPEND="" +RDEPEND="${DEPEND}" + +S="${WORKDIR}/mdb-mdb/libraries/liblmdb" + +src_prepare() { + sed -i -e "s/^CC.*/CC = $(tc-getCC)/" \ + -e "s/^CFLAGS.*/CFLAGS = ${CFLAGS}/" \ + -e "s/ar rs/$(tc-getAR) rs/" \ + -e "s:^prefix.*:prefix = /usr:" \ + -e "s:/man/:/share/man/:" \ + -e "/for f/s:lib:$(get_libdir):" \ + -e "s:shared:shared -Wl,-soname,liblmdb.so.0:" \ + "${S}/Makefile" || die +} + +src_configure() { + : +} + +src_compile() { + emake LDLIBS+=" -pthread" +} + +src_install() { + mkdir -p "${D}"/usr/{bin,$(get_libdir),include,share/man/man1} + default + + mv "${D}"/usr/$(get_libdir)/liblmdb.so{,.0} || die + dosym liblmdb.so.0 /usr/$(get_libdir)/liblmdb.so + + use static-libs || rm -f "${D}"/usr/$(get_libdir)/liblmdb.a +} |